Q: Is 131,886,036 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 131,886,036 is not a prime number.

Why is 131,886,036 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 131886036 can be evenly divided by 1 2 3 4 6 9 12 18 27 36 54 108 1,221,167 2,442,334 3,663,501 4,884,668 7,327,002 10,990,503 14,654,004 21,981,006 32,971,509 43,962,012 65,943,018 and 131,886,036, with no remainder.

Since 131,886,036 cannot be divided by just 1 and 131,886,036, it is not a prime number.
